Crossmen Tour 37 "renewal" Day 18-Tuesday, July 5th, 2011
Crossmen Tour 37 "renewal" Day 18
Tuesday, July 5th Taconic High School, Pittsfield, MA -Rehearsal Day
We can't thank our hosts from Pittsfield enough. Mike, the administration for Taconic HS and the town of Pittsfield have won our hearts. When we needed a place to stay after Bristol not only did they say yes they rolled out the red carpet. Our friend Mike has helped us with many logistical needs and errands. Mike is a very interesting guy and I get to spend a few minutes learning about his involvement in the VFW management. His trips to Vietnam on mercy missions and his love for the people there. Mike is a Vietnam Vet that is walking the walk of healing the relationship with the US and Vietnamese. He and his former comrades in arms are helping the children there by fundraising for facilities for the blind and helping people learn the english language.
We enjoy a very pleasant productive rehearsal day today. The weather continues to amaze us with cool dry conditions. I think we may be getting a little spoiled! Tom Acheson continues to tune us up and his magic is obvious. The visual progress the corps is making is astounding. The three "T"'s of Tom Acheson, Terry Pritchard and Tommy Williams and staff are hitting it out of the park with our visual program.
Shortly after dark we EPL (Eat, Pack and Load) and head for Brick Township HS in New Jersey. The members are going to get to sleep till 10 am. A big cheer goes out in the meeting prior to departure after Assistant Corps Director, Joe Banegas, delivers the good news.Oh the simple pleasures in life like sleeping in.
